Reverse description Central device depicts a stylized French oil lamp (Hanukkah lamp) of the type historically used by Jewish communities in France, rendered in relief against a plain field. The lamp, shown in profile, features a triangular body with decorative detailing including a row of oil reservoirs and an ornamental chain or filigree band along its base, with a spout projecting to the right from which the flame would issue. An inscription in Hebrew appears along the upper periphery of the dodecagonal field, identifying the Hanukkah theme of the series.
